DSP現(xiàn)場(chǎng)可編程技術(shù) 增強(qiáng)處理問(wèn)題能力

2013-09-29 16:45 來(lái)源:電子信息網(wǎng) 作者:和靜

DSP器件的現(xiàn)場(chǎng)可編程技術(shù)

DSP問(wèn)世以來(lái),以其強(qiáng)大的功能、合理的價(jià)格已經(jīng)被設(shè)計(jì)者廣泛應(yīng)用。但不同于FPGA器件的是,DSP并不是為現(xiàn)場(chǎng)可編程而開(kāi)發(fā)的,因此,在嵌入了DSP器件的產(chǎn)品中,如果需要對(duì)產(chǎn)品性能進(jìn)行升級(jí)而需要升級(jí)程序時(shí),往往會(huì)由于現(xiàn)場(chǎng)可編程能力缺乏,而給用戶(hù)造成麻煩。本文以TI公司的54系列DSP為例,通過(guò)對(duì)DSP開(kāi)發(fā)過(guò)程的分析和代碼生成機(jī)理的深入研究,找到了一種對(duì)DSP器件進(jìn)行現(xiàn)場(chǎng)編程的方法。

1 54x DSP的開(kāi)發(fā)

CCS集成開(kāi)發(fā)環(huán)境是TI公司針對(duì)其全系列DSP開(kāi)發(fā)的仿真編譯器,可開(kāi)發(fā)目前TI公司幾乎所有類(lèi)型的DSP芯片。在CCS集成開(kāi)發(fā)環(huán)境下,54x DSP的開(kāi)發(fā)一般分為以下幾個(gè)步驟:程序編寫(xiě)、程序編譯、COFF文件生成、仿真運(yùn)行、HEX文件生成、程序存儲(chǔ)器燒寫(xiě)和上機(jī)運(yùn)行等,具體流程如圖1所示。

1

在源程序正確的情況下,可編譯生成COFF(common()bject File Format)文件,其后綴為.out,可用于進(jìn)行硬件仿真運(yùn)行,但不能直接作為程序燒寫(xiě)。如果要將程序?qū)懭隓SP的外部程序存儲(chǔ)器,首先要根據(jù).out文件生成HEX文件。
1 2 3 4 5 > 
DSP 現(xiàn)場(chǎng)可編程

相關(guān)閱讀

暫無(wú)數(shù)據(jù)

一周熱門(mén)